The Splendor and Legacy of Vijayanagara Empire Art and Architecture: A Timeless Testament to Cultural Grandeur

The Vijayanagara Empire, a glorious chapter in Indian history, flourished in the Deccan region from the 14th to the 16th centuries. Its legacy extends far beyond its political achievements, leaving an indelible mark on the cultural landscape with its exquisite art and architecture. This article delves into the captivating world of Vijayanagara art and architecture, exploring its unique characteristics, architectural marvels, and enduring influence.

The Essence of Vijayanagara Art and Architecture

Syncretism: Vijayanagara art and architecture seamlessly blended elements from various traditions, including Hindu, Islamic, and Jain. This eclecticism resulted in a distinct and harmonious style that celebrated diversity.

Monuments and Temples: The empire witnessed an unprecedented construction boom, with the creation of numerous temples, palaces, and monuments. These structures showcased architectural brilliance and religious symbolism.

Exquisite Sculptures: Vijayanagara sculptors excelled in creating intricate and lifelike sculptures. Their mastery of detail and expressive forms adorned temples and other structures.

Bold Colors and Intricate Details: Vijayanagara art was characterized by vibrant hues and elaborate ornamentation. The iconic "lotus mahal" with its richly painted ceilings and walls exemplifies this aesthetic splendor.

Architectural Masterpieces of the Empire

The Vijayanagara Empire left behind a rich collection of architectural marvels that continue to inspire awe.

Hampi: The ruins of Hampi, the empire's former capital, are designated as a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Its temples, palaces, and water systems showcase the empire's architectural prowess.

Virupaksha Temple: Located in Hampi, this massive temple complex is dedicated to Lord Shiva. Its towering gopurams (gateways) and intricate carvings are testament to Vijayanagara's architectural genius.

Vittala Temple: Another architectural gem in Hampi, the Vittala Temple is renowned for its iconic "musical pillars" that resonate when struck. Its columned halls and ornate carvings are architectural wonders.

Hemakuta Hill Temples: These ancient temples, carved into rock formations in Hampi, exhibit a fusion of architectural styles and exquisite sculptures.

The Enduring Influence of Vijayanagara Art

Impact on Later Architecture: Vijayanagara's architectural innovations influenced subsequent architectural styles in South India, such as the Nayaka and Maratha styles.

Preservation and Conservation: Today, many Vijayanagara monuments and temples are protected under UNESCO and the Archaeological Survey of India. Their preservation ensures their legacy as architectural treasures.

Tourism and Heritage: Hampi and other Vijayanagara sites attract millions of tourists annually, showcasing the empire's artistic and cultural achievements.
